Why Do Beginners Need Trading Platforms?

For new traders, a trading platform is your entry point to the financial markets. First of all, it gives you the tools and access you need to get started. Here’s why it’s essential:
- Ease of Use:
To begin with, an intuitive dashboard makes it simple to track prices and place trades, even if you’re not tech savvy. - Learning Tools:
In addition, many platforms offer helpful resources such as tutorials, webinars, and demo accounts. These features allow you to practice trading and build confidence before risking real money. - Automation:
Moreover, platforms like MetaTrader support automated trading. This can save you time and help reduce emotional decision making, making trading more disciplined and structured. - Accessibility:
Finally, many platforms work seamlessly across devices.
Can I trade on multiple devices? Absolutely! Tools like MetaTrader can be used on laptops, tablets, and phones, making it convenient for you to trade anytime, anywhere.

Trading Platforms For Beginners : Tips for Success
- Start Small: Trading involves risks only use funds you can afford to lose.
- Practice First: Use MetaTrader’s demo account to build confidence.
- Explore Resources: Leverage TradingView’s community or MetaTrader’s tutorials.
- Check Compatibility: Ensure your broker supports PineConnector for automation.
